Honoka Sasaki (Kitami, JPN) run at the 2023 MCT Curling Cup came to an end in the semifinals with a 10-0 loss to Kim Rhyme (Minneapolis, MN). of the 2023 MCT Curling Cup in Winnipeg, Manitoba; Sasaki advanced through the quarterfinals with a 8-3 win over Rachel Kaatz (Winnipeg, MB). of the 2023 MCT Curling Cup in Winnipeg, Manitoba;
 
Sasaki finished 2-1 in the 12-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Sasaki defeated Shae Bevan (Winnipeg, MB) 6-2, then won 6-3 against Emily Cherwinski (Winnipeg, MB). Sasaki went on to lose 6-5 against Lisa McLeod (Winnipeg, MB)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Sasaki earned 6.375 world rankings points for their Top 3 finish in the MCT Curling Cup. Sasaki move up 2 spots after posting a net gain of 0.79599999999999 points improving upon their best 5 results so far this season, ranking 47th overall with 67.562 total points on the World Ranking Standings. Sasaki ranks 40th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 45.250 points earned so far this season.
